Buki's Buki Luxe Light fabric composition consists of 45% Micro Acrylic, 19% Modal, and 36% Poly, making it an exceptional choice for any wardrobe. This innovative material is not only lightweight, but also:
- Thermo-regulating, maintaining your ideal body temperature, ensuring you stay warm in cooler climates thanks to its heat distribution technology. It provides the comfort of three-layer heat retention without the bulkiness of traditional garments.
- Engineered for moisture management, featuring a one-way moisture-transport system that effectively moves moisture away from your body, keeping you dry and comfortable even in hot conditions.
- Naturally wrinkle-resistant, eliminating the need for ironing as it resists creasing and crumpling through its unique construction.
- Enhanced with four-way stretch and recovery, the fabric moves with you, maintaining an optimal fit and comfort throughout the day while retaining its shape.
